Nutanix and AMD build enterprise AI stack to take agents from pilot to production Enterprise AI ambition is far outpacing the readiness of the enterprise AI stack, and the growing rift between proof-of-concept deployments and production-scale agent operations is where most organizations are grounded. Closing that rift is the fundamental basis of the partnership between Nutanix and AMD, according to Suresh Andani (pictured, right), chief corporate vice president of compute and enterprise AI at Advanced Micro Devices Inc. The two companies, linked by AMD’s $250 million investment in Nutanix, are building a joint enterprise AI stack that spans AMD’s CPU and GPU silicon, Nutanix’s software control plane and a shared go-to-market model designed to help enterprises deploy agents at scale without allowing costs, governance or operational complexity to spiral out of control. “We rely heavily on our partners,” Andani said. “Nutanix, one of our leading partners for both the CPU stack and GPU stack, now the AI stack. And the key value is we bring the best silicon, the best platforms, but really our partnership with Nutanix brings the whole AI software stack on top of it.” Andani and Tarkan Maner (left), president and chief commercial officer at Nutanix Inc., spoke with theCUBE’s Dave Vellante and John Furrier at AMD Advancing AI 2026, during an exclusive broadcast on theCUBE, SiliconANGLE Media’s livestreaming studio. They discussed how the enterprise AI stack must address token economics, data sovereignty and the absence of dedicated AI ops teams, and why the operating model conversation has moved from the CIO’s office to the board. Enterprise AI stack must solve token economics, sovereignty and AI ops simultaneously Maner described a Fortune 100 logistics customer that is replacing ERP applications with custom agents built against its own data — ripping out core business software and letting AI agents take over those jobs entirely. That shift illustrates what Maner calls a move from IT infrastructure to operational technology, where the enterprise AI stack has moved from running systems to running the business. “Lifecycle management is super hard, from security to manageability to availability to reliability, provisioning and cost control,” Maner said. “We believe Nutanix is a beautiful software-based control point for agent lifecycle management.” The hardware picture is equally complex, Andani noted. AI workloads now span IoT devices, AI PCs, edge compute, on-premises data centers and cloud. Each tier requires a different compute profile, and AMD is designing CPUs, NPUs and GPUs with that continuity in mind, enabling token routing decisions at the PC level so only the tasks that truly require data center resources escape to that tier. “AI is now from your IoT devices to your PCs, to your edge computers, to your data center, to the cloud,” Andani said. “It completely changes how we are thinking about compute from edge to data center to cloud in a totally hybrid fashion.” People remain central to AI success and not incidental to it, Maner emphasized. He referenced a regional Pennsylvania bank whose IT team received GPU hardware still sitting in receiving — the team lacked the talent to rack it, had no plan for what to run and no framework for deciding what to build. Both guests agreed that the answer is forward-deployed engineers from both Nutanix and AMD working inside enterprise accounts to understand particular vertical use cases, then building full-stack solutions. “You have to think about this completely end to end with the context of the vertical industry you’re dealing with,” Maner said. “With the regulation you’re dealing with, and with the use cases and the user profiles you’re dealing with.” Here’s the complete video interview, part of SiliconANGLE’s and theCUBE’s coverage of AMD Advancing AI 2026: (* Disclosure: TheCUBE is a paid media partner for the AMD Advancing AI event.
